Witam! Mam do zrobienia dwa zadania z AWK ale nie wiem jak je zrobić, ktoś pomoże?
Zad. 1 Jaki będzie wynik działania poniższego programu jeśli na wejściu podano: TeSt
#include <stdio.h>
#define MAX 100
int main(int argc, char** argv) {
char line[MAX];
scanf("%s", line);
char *c = line;
while (*c) {
*c = *c + 1;
c++;
}
printf("%s\n", line);
return 0; }
zad. 2
Plik wejściowy ma postać:
Inf 1 9 400
Inf 2 10 30
AiR 1 10 30
Inf 1 11 440
Co wypisze poniższy program AWK?
$1=="Inf" && $2=="1" {S+=$3; P+=$4;}
END {print P/S; }
Ktoś pomoże? :) Byłbym bardzo wdzieczny :)